These rehab centers are dedicated to treating a variety of psychological ailments, specifically focusing on PTSD, which can stem from traumatic experiences such as military combat, abuse, accidents, or natural disasters. The treatment approaches used in these facilities are evidence-based and tailored to meet the unique needs of each patient. This often includes various therapeutic modalities such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R), and mindfulness-based therapy. These approaches are essential because they help patients to process their trauma, develop coping strategies, and facilitate healthier thought patterns. Different Services Offered by PTSD Rehab in St. Marys County

DetoxificationDetoxification is an essential first step for those who may be struggling with co-occurring substance use disorders alongside PTSD. It ensures that individuals safely withdraw from addictive substances under medical supervision. The process is tailored to each patient's specific needs and ensures a fundamentally stable environment for recovery. During detox, patients undergo monitoring for withdrawal symptoms and receive support from medical professionals who understand their psychological and physical needs. This can be critical for those with PTSD, as substance use may often be a coping mechanism for underlying trauma. Effective detox lays the groundwork for the subsequent treatment strategies that will address the psychological aspects of PTSD, allowing individuals to embark on their recovery journey more effectively.
Inpatient TreatmentInpatient treatment programs offer a structured and immersive environment for individuals with severe PTSD symptoms. Patients typically stay at the rehab center full-time, which allows for continuous support and therapy. This environment minimizes external stressors and triggers, promoting focused healing. Treatment may include daily therapy sessions, medication management, and holistic therapies that range from art therapy to mindfulness practices. Inpatient care is especially beneficial for those who may struggle with daily responsibilities during the early stages of recovery. The intensive nature of the program fosters a sense of community among patients, as sharing experiences can be therapeutic and help build a foundation for lasting recovery.
Outpatient TreatmentOutpatient treatment provides greater flexibility for individuals who need to maintain work, school, or family commitments while seeking help for their PTSD. Patients attend scheduled sessions at the rehab facility several times a week and return home afterward. This program typically includes therapy sessions, medication management, and support groups. Outpatient treatment can be less intensive but it still provides essential therapeutic support and teaches coping strategies that integrate into the individual's everyday life. This approach is particularly valuable for individuals who have a stable home environment and require a less concentrated treatment schedule.
12-Step and Non-12-Step ProgramsRehab centers in St. Marys County offer both 12-step and non-12-step approaches for patients looking to resolve their addictions and cope with PTSD. The 12-step program, popularized by organizations like Alcoholics Anonymous, emphasizes peer support and accountability through structured activities and regular meetings. Alternatively, non-12-step programs can employ a more individualized approach that focuses on self-discovery, personal growth, or cognitive behavioral techniques. Providing both options allows patients to choose a format that resonates more with their beliefs and recovery goals, promoting a more personalized healing experience.
Partial HospitalizationPartial hospitalization programs (PHPs) give patients a higher level of care than traditional outpatient services without requiring a full-time overnight stay. During treatment, individuals participate in structured programming several days a week, combining therapy, education, and community integration. PHPs are beneficial for those transitioning from inpatient care, as they bridge the gap between 24-hour supervision and a more independent lifestyle. This level of treatment ensures that patients can effectively manage their symptoms while gradually reintroducing themselves to daily responsibilities, all within a supportive framework.
Counseling and TherapyCounseling and therapy are cornerstones of PTSD treatment in rehabilitation centers. Various therapeutic modalities are employed, including individual therapy, group therapy, and family therapy. Each method uniquely addresses the emotional and psychological components of PTSD, aiming to help patients process their trauma, confront their fears, and learn to manage their symptoms in a constructive manner. Therapy sessions are led by licensed mental health professionals who specialize in trauma-informed care, ensuring that each person receives personalized attention and support. The therapeutic relationship built during these sessions is crucial in fostering a sense of safety and trust that allows patients to explore their experiences without judgment.
Cost of PTSD Rehab in St. Marys County
Insurance CoverageMany rehab centers for PTSD in St. Marys County accept various forms of insurance, which can significantly alleviate the financial burden of treatment. It's essential for patients to review their insurance policies to understand what mental health services are covered. Typically, major providers cover therapy, inpatient treatments, and medication management, though coverage levels may differ. Patients should also inquire about any pre-authorization requirements. Facilities often have financial advisors on staff who can assist with insurance claims, ensuring individuals receive the benefits they deserve. Understanding insurance coverage can make a significant difference in accessing necessary treatment without overwhelming financial strain.
Payment PlansMany rehab centers offer flexible payment plans tailored to fit the financial circumstances of their patients. Such arrangements can include installment payments divided over several months, making it easier to manage treatment costs. Payment plans are designed to cater to diverse economic backgrounds, allowing individuals to pursue treatment without immediate financial pressure. Establishing a payment plan works to enhance accessibility, encouraging patients to seek help as soon as possible. This strategy ensures ongoing support, even for those who may face financial constraints, promoting a commitment to recovery and self-improvement.
Government Grants and Assistance ProgramsThere are financial assistance programs available through various government entities aimed at supporting individuals seeking treatment for PTSD and related issues. These grants are designed to provide funding for those who may not have the means to pay for rehab services. Programs like the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ration (SAMHSA) offer resources that assist in finding financial aid tailored for specific needs. Patients must conduct research and apply for these grants, often requiring documentation of need and treatment history. Access to such funding can ease the financial burden of rehab, helping to ensure individuals get the help they require.
ScholarshipsMany rehab centers provide scholarship programs that allow individuals with limited financial resources to obtain the treatment they need. Scholarships often cover a portion or even all of treatment costs. They can be awarded based on financial need, personal story, or commitment to recovery, and the application process typically involves submitting an essay or personal statement. These scholarships act as a lifeline for those who are serious about recovery but are unable to afford full rehabilitative care, ensuring that financial limitations do not stand in the way of accessing critical services.
Sliding Scale FeesSliding scale fees are adjusted based on the income level of the patient, making treatment more affordable for a broader range of individuals. This pricing model allows patients to pay less if their income is lower, ensuring that those facing financial hardships still have access to quality treatment. Many rehab centers embrace this approach, as it aligns with their mission to make healing accessible to everyone, regardless of economic background. Sliding scale fees can create a sustainable model for individuals seeking long-term recovery while minimizing the stress of payment during a vulnerable time.
Financial Counseling ServicesRehab centers often provide financial counseling services to help patients navigate the financial aspects of their treatment. These services include helping patients understand insurance options, applying for government assistance, and setting up payment plans. Financial counselors can analyze a patient's unique situation, offering tailored solutions that facilitate access to necessary therapies without overwhelming stress. Comprehensive financial counseling ensures that patients have the resources they need, allowing them to focus on recovery rather than financial obligations.
